What Ontario businesses actually use

Much of the AI-adoption money in Ontario flows through federal regional development agencies delivered in Ontario — chiefly FedDev Ontario (south) and FedNor (north) under the Regional AI Initiative — plus stackable tax credits such as SR&ED, the Ontario Innovation Tax Credit (OITC) and OIDMTC, and Ontario Centres of Innovation vouchers. There is no single ‘Ontario CDAP-style’ AI grant confirmed open.

A note on status

Some FedDev Ontario Regional AI Initiative intakes have closed, while other regions vary — status is region-specific, so check the agency covering your area. Program parameters, amounts and intake windows change frequently — confirm the current details on the official program page before relying on them.

How to start

The official starting point is Innovation Canada’s free Business Benefits Finder, which returns a tailored list of the 1,500+ federal, provincial and territorial supports you may qualify for and can filter to programs currently accepting applications.
